Elizabeth Lapp Obituary

SENECA FALLS - Elizabeth A Lapp, "Betty Ann" to all those who knew and loved her, passed away peacefully, August 24, surrounded by her loving family.

She is survived by her devoted husband of 61 years, Richard H. Lapp Sr., whom she wed July 1, 1961; her sons, Richard H. Lapp Jr., and Bob (Amy) Lapp. She was loved and adored by her six grandchildren, Aric, Thomas, Nicholas, Elizabeth, Richard III, and Robert Lapp, whom she loved and spoiled as only a grandma can. She is also survived by her brother, Gary (Debbie) Gladis.

She was predeceased by her brother, William (Betty) Gladis.

She was a lifelong resident of Seneca Falls who worked as a Head Account Clerk for NY state for 36 years. She enjoyed gathering with family and friends where there was always an abundance of good food, great conversation, much laughter and memories made.

There will be no prior calling hours. A graveside service will take place at the convenience of the family.

In lieu of flowers, contributions can be made to the local VFW Auxiliary Post 6433, Waterloo, N.Y.

Arrangements are in the care of Sanderson-Moore Funeral Home Inc., 32 State St., Seneca Falls.
